Best Supplements for Increased Carnosine Level

Ranked by research evidence. Compare 1 supplement across 3 papers from the biomedical literature, with effect direction, evidence strength, and dose range for each.

Top picks by evidence

  • Moderate evidence3 studies

    Across 3 studies, all reported beneficial effects on increased carnosine levels with mixed effect sizes (small to large). The most commonly studied dose was 3.2 g/day, and effects were observed in clinical (COPD) and athletic (combat sports) populations. The median study duration was 84 days (12 weeks), suggesting effects typically require several weeks of supplementation.
